Grade 11 Titanium vs. SAE-AISI M1 Steel

Grade 11 titanium belongs to the titanium alloys classification, while SAE-AISI M1 steel belongs to the iron alloys. There are 20 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(13,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is grade 11 titanium and the bottom bar is SAE-AISI M1 steel.
